Leather care requires a specific set of products to maintain its integrity and appearance, and finding the right cleaner for tough stains like gooey residue is a common concern. When you accidentally get sticky adhesive or a gooey substance on your prized leather boots, jacket, or sofa, the immediate worry is whether the cleaning solution will damage the material. Goo Gone is a widely recognized solvent-based cleaner designed to cut through grime, but its aggressive chemical composition raises questions about its suitability for delicate surfaces like leather.


To determine if Goo Gone is safe on leather, you must first examine what makes it effective at removing adhesives. The primary agents in most Goo Gone products are petroleum distillates and hydrocarbon solvents, which work by breaking down the polymer chains that hold sticky residues together. This powerful solvent action is what makes it so effective on glass, plastic, and metal, but it also presents a significant risk to natural leather finishes. These solvents can strip away the protective oils and waxes that keep leather soft and supple, leading to drying, cracking, or discoloration if used improperly.

Applying undiluted Goo Gone directly to a leather surface is generally not recommended due to the high likelihood of adverse effects. If you are determined to use Goo Gone to remove a stubborn stain, you should never apply it to the entire surface without precautions. A spot test is the only reliable way to gauge how the leather will react to the chemical. This method involves applying a minimal amount of the product to a hidden area to observe any immediate negative reactions. Should the spot test prove successful, the method of application is critical to minimizing risk. You should avoid flooding the affected area. Instead, the goal is to transfer the solvent to the residue in a controlled manner. By applying the solvent to a cloth first, you create a buffer that reduces the direct contact between the harsh chemicals and the leather surface.
Use a soft, white cloth to dab the stained area gently from the outside inward. This technique prevents the stain from spreading and gradually dissolves the adhesive without saturating the leather fibers. Never scrub vigorously, as the friction and pressure can cause the stain to set deeper or damage the material physically.




















While Goo Gone can be used with extreme caution on finished leather, it is often not the ideal first choice due to the inherent risks. The solvent is designed for industrial-grade adhesion removal rather than the gentle care that natural leather requires. For the vast majority of leather owners, seeking specialized products is a safer and more effective strategy.
Leather-specific cleaners and conditioners are formulated to lift dirt without stripping the essential oils. If you are dealing with an adhesive residue, a dedicated leather cleaner followed by a conditioner will restore the balance of the material. Ultimately, prioritizing products designed for the specific properties of leather will ensure the longevity and appearance of your investment far better than repurposing heavy-duty solvents.
